Hi all,

In the past 5 years, this group has made a lot of great progress towards meeting our goals. Initially, when this group spun up, we had the following charter (https://docs.google.com/document/d/1SkVdOPR4jozYDT8ro51hU3yrf1sHS8Gez73xM3PCsVo/edit#):

  • Define the models of multi tenancy that Kubernetes will support. 

  • Discuss, prioritize, and execute upon any remaining work that? needs to be done to support these models, both in terms of “control plane multi tenancy” and “node multi tenancy.” 

  • Write guides and documentation for how to setup these models for a cluster.

  • Discuss ways to make the models easier to deploy or default paths to do so.

  • Create conformance tests that will prove that these models can be built and used in production environments.


Over time, we've achieved these goals, as we discussed at Kubecon Detroit (https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=JuCWTrsvSEw) last fall.
After Kubecon Detroit, our leads (me, Adrian Ludwin, Ryan Bezdicek, Fei Guo, Jim Bugwadia) discussed that we had met our initial charter. We've now waited for six months and haven't seen new or emergent use cases that would require incubation or work from our group.

Working groups are intended to be time-limited, groups of people coming together to solve a cross-SIG, cross-functional challenge or question. I think at this point we can declare victory.

I'd like to thank everyone who's been part of our community for the past five years. This has been an awesome, friendly, focused, and productive group of people coming together from many different perspectives to answer a hard problem.

Based on lazy consensus, opening up the proposal to spin down the WG to the group. If we don't identify a reason _not_ to spin down, let's consider lazy consensus resolved in 2 weeks (April 2, 2023).

Thanks Tasha, Adrian, and all the others who have led the MTWG (including notably Jessie Frazelle, who co-founded the group with me).

I think Kubernetes is in a very good position these days for "soft" multi-tenancy. I think there are still challenges for resource-efficient, performant "hard" multi-tenancy, particularly at the node level. An engineer from my company has a talk at the upcoming KubeCon on some experiences with Kata Containers. When we surveyed the state of the art in this area before doing that work, we found very very few people doing hard multi-tenancy at the node level with Kubernetes in production, even though various isolation technologies do exist (e.g. Kata, gVisor, Firecracker). It would be great to see progress in this area. Hopefully folks who are interested in this topic will engage with those project communities to push forward on making Kubernetes even more suited for hard multi-tenancy.
